    Dantomkia uses a 2kg bottle, Perolito and Hades a 3,5kg bottle. If you place that in sideways behind the ram it could fit.

    Polypro as a base, you would need some serious thickness to be of any use, at least 10mm. I use HDPE on the bottom of my feathers, but not as a base plate, just as some armouring.

    Paul, Liam. Pressure is not the main factor in force. It is pressure x surface area on the ram that gives you the force. then the flow (how fast can you get the gas in the ram) determines the speed.

    So saying 750psi is too much very much depends on the size of the ram used, and how fast you can fill it. A Dutch robot called Spike uses a FP ram (750-1000 psi) for his axe, but has no more than 1 tonnes of force with his 50mm bore, 150 mm stroke ram. Which is plenty for an axe.
